Lightning (formerly known as Rumble) is a Legendary Elemental-type Blox Fruit that costs $ 2,100,000 or R$ 2,100 from the Blox Fruit Dealer.

Lightning grants the user the ability to control, generate, and transform into lightning. This allows them to summon thunderstorms capable of dealing massive damage to their enemies. The user can also move at lightning-fast speeds, effectively teleporting across the battlefield while shocking anyone in their path. In addition, Lightning offers a versatile moveset designed to immobilize or disrupt opponents, making it not only extremely destructive but also very challenging to counter in combat.

Lightning is known as a very versatile Blox Fruit due to its stuns, damage, combo potential, AoE and movement ability, making it excel in many of Blox Fruits's activities, most notably PvP and grinding. Lightning is also abusable to some extent, due to the moves having huge hitboxes and good stunning, most notably [V] and [C] , or having spammability (with charges), such as [Z] and [F] .

In terms of grinding, Lightning is one of the best fruits in all seas because of its Elemental Reflex, high damage, large AoE and stuns.

Elemental Reflex
The wielder is immune to all physical attacks (fighting style, sword, gun) from players unless the attacks are imbued with Aura. Against NPCs, this immunity applies unless they are of a higher level. This effect is only effective against non-boss enemies.
Thunder Logia
Orb Charge
The user has 4 electric orbs that spawn behind them. [Z] , [V] and [F] all consume an orb. Orbs take 5 seconds (3 seconds if upgraded) to recharge. [Z] and [F] cannot be used without them.

This move possesses three variations, each using a certain amount of orbs:

If tapped (Z1):

  • The user shoots one of their charged orbs toward the aimed area. Consecutive orbs deal reduced damage. This variation uses 1 orb.

If short-held (Z2):

  • Upon holding the move for at least 0.5 seconds, the user creates an electrified sphere and throws it toward the cursor, pulling enemies in before exploding. This variation uses 1 orb.

If fully held (Z3):

  • Upon holding the move for at least 1.5 seconds, the user summons an electric dragon that circles around them. After releasing the move, the user dashes with the dragon toward the cursor. This variation uses 2 orbs. Depending on the situation, one of two variations will occur:
    • If hit (upgraded): If the user comes into contact with an enemy while dashing, the user grabs them, performing a 5-strike combo before knocking them away.
    • If missed: The user launches the dragon forward, which explodes on contact, or when it reaches max distance, dealing decent damage.

The user conjures a thundercloud from the sky. Shortly after, lightning bolts start striking the ground, stunning those hit. This move has two variations that can be activated by using [Z] on the cloud:
  • Z1 (tap): Each orb extends the duration of the ability by around 5 seconds.
  • Z3 (hold): The user summons an electric dragon that bursts out from the cloud and crashes to the ground in the direction of the cursor. When used from higher altitudes, its targeting range increases.

    Notes
    • Lightning's X move "cannot" be used in any place with a roof or any kind of cover (buildings, Magma Admiral's volcano, etc). However, both X and C can still work normally if the roof is high enough (such as the roof of the Factory). X was able to be used in places with a roof before Update 20 when it was changed to act like C.

    Trivia

    • Lightning is the fourth most expensive Elemental fruit, the third being Blizzard, the second being Dough and the most expensive being Gas.
    • Lightning is easy to use on mobile due to its AoE attacks. However, [X] and [V] may cause lag, and [F] may be difficult to use.
    • Lightning is often paired with many gun and sword main builds due to its versatility.
    • Lightning battled with the Pain fruit to have an awakening in the Blox Fruits Discord server. Lightning won and then received an awakening (Pre Update 27.0).
    • The old unawakened version of Lightning is used by the Lv. 575 boss, Thunder God. He uses [Z] Rumble Dragon and [X] Sky Thunder.
    • The Elite Pirate, Urban, uses the old version of Awakened Lightning. He uses [Z] Lightning Beast, [X] Thunderstorm and [V] Thunderball Destruction.
    • The first boss to use the reworked Lightning fruit is Ashen.
    • Lightning is the only fruit that does not display a full cooldown with its move [Z] (Lightning Orb) and [F] (Electric Flash).
    • Before the release of Update 27.0, players who had Rumble fully awakened (V2) received three upgrades on the Admin Panel for free.
    • Lightning raids are the first and only raids to be removed from Blox Fruits entirely (previously the sword Pole (2nd Form) was inaccessible after the removal of Lightning raids, but now it can be obtained by getting struck by a lightning in Rough Sea while holding Pole (1st Form).)
    • Lightning has four reskin variants — Yellow, Purple, Green and Red. Each one is considered a separate fruit and has its own distinct physical appearance.
      • Upon eating any Lightning fruit skin, the user is granted the corresponding permanent CHROMATIC skin.
    • [V] is the first ever ability in Blox Fruits to have five variants; all scaled between orb usage from 0-4 orbs.
    • Charging [X] with 3-4 Z1 orbs can stun NPCs for over 10 seconds, allowing the user to use fighting style M1s on them to deal extra damage. This is good for grinding since it can easily kill a group of enemies.
    • When using [F] , a distinct 'pop' sound effect, almost like a bubble, can be heard.
    • A fully charged [V] can almost cover the entirety of the Jungle.
    • The user can eat any of the lightning skins for the final research challenge (Conductor's Resonance). They will receive the skin, and the quest will be completed.
    • The lightning ring of [V] stays in place when moving in a boat.
    • The [TAP] skill of this fruit causes great amounts of FPS lag if held for over a minute. (This can be used to badly lag servers in some cases)
    • Even after the name change most players still call it Rumble
